全天候型分割可搬式インパルス電圧発生装置の開発と接地抵抗非線形特性試験への適用

This paper describes a newly-developed impulse voltage generator (IG). It has the features as follows:
(1) The IG consists of 3 components (a 1.6MV unit, a 1.4MV unit and a base box) for the sake of mounting on 10t trucks, therefore it is easy to move it to a test field.
(2) Capacitors, discharge gaps and a control unit are enclosed in a shelter of fiber reinforced plastics, then it is possible to use the IG in all weathers.
(3) The IG can generate several ten kA when a load is a few ten Ω.
(4) Composition of the circuits for lightning/switching impulse voltage/current tests can be easily done by changing the damping and discharge resistance cassettes. Control and data acquisition are made by a personal computer.
As the application of the IG to an outdoor test, the paper presents the characteristics of resistances of a 77kV substation grounding and a concrete pole when applying a high impulse current. The resistances are dependent on the crest value of the applied current.
